About

Qi Peng is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Otorhinolaryngology and Sensory Systems. According to data from OpenAlex, Qi Peng has authored 47 papers receiving a total of 520 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Molecular Biology, 6 papers in Otorhinolaryngology and 6 papers in Sensory Systems. Recurrent topics in Qi Peng's work include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(6 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(6 papers) and Ear Surgery and Otitis Media (6 papers). Qi Peng is often cited by papers focused on Hearing, Cochlea, Tinnitus, Genetics (6 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(6 papers) and Ear Surgery and Otitis Media (6 papers). Qi Peng coll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Poland. Qi Peng's co-authors include Qilin Yu, Mingchun Li, Chuan‐Yun Li, Siping Li, Zhe Liu, Yumei Li, Xiaomei Lu, Ye Li, Hong‐Gang Wang and Ying Liu and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Nature Communications and S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ología.
